Quick heads-up on Pinwheel UI versioning: we cut a minor release every sprint, and anything touching component props needs a changeset file in the PR. No changeset, no merge — the bot will nag you. Majors are rare and go through the design council first. The full policy, with examples of what counts as breaking, lives on the internal page below.

wiki page, bahip-yahip: https://grafana.qirvanlabs.corp/browse/display/projects/cc3a1b9dbfc9

Runbook: account recovery during zero-downtime migrations (Fernhollow stack). Quick recap for review: we do expand-migrate-contract, so the recovery table temporarily has both `user_ref` columns. Recovery flows read the new column, fall back to old. Don't drop the legacy column until the backfill job reports 100%. If you need to manually re-link a locked account mid-migration, the admin tool asks for the recovery passphrase, which is:

strongbox words: druiel-frador-brieth-druys-fenys-zorwyn-zorael

GreenLoom Controller — Environment Variables

The drift-correction service recalibrates humidity and temperature sensors nightly. Support staff diagnosing drift complaints should first confirm the controller's env file on the grower's gateway box. Required entries: DRIFT_WINDOW_HOURS (default 24), CALIBRATION_FEED_URL, and SENSOR_POLL_SECONDS. Without a valid calibration token, the service skips correction and drift accumulates within days. The token goes in the same file, on the line that follows.

sealed setting: LEDGER_TOKEN20=6148d35bbb480b0ab79e